3. Device and eSIM Compatibility
Before purchasing an eSIM, you are responsible for confirming that your device supports eSIM technology, is carrier-unlocked, supports the required network bands, can use roaming where required, and is compatible with the selected package and destination.
Some devices manufactured for particular countries, carriers, or regions may not support eSIM even when a similar device model supports eSIM elsewhere.
You are responsible for checking the device manufacturer’s settings, carrier-lock status, eSIM capability, and destination compatibility before purchasing.
HeyGlobel is not responsible when an eSIM cannot be installed or used because a device is incompatible, carrier-locked, region-restricted, modified, rooted, jailbroken, damaged, incorrectly configured, or unable to connect to a supported network.

10. eSIM Purchase and Delivery
After successful payment and any required verification, HeyGlobel may issue eSIM information that includes a QR code, SM-DP+ address, activation code, LPA string, universal installation link, installation instructions, ICCID, or order-tracking link.
Delivery is normally electronic. Delivery is considered completed when the eSIM information or installation access is made available through your account, guest-order page, email, application, or another method selected during checkout.
Although delivery is often immediate, delays may occur because of payment verification, provider processing, fraud checks, system maintenance, telecommunications availability, incorrect customer information, network failures, or events outside HeyGlobel’s reasonable control.
11. eSIM Installation
You are responsible for following the installation instructions provided for your device and package.
Most eSIM profiles can be installed only once. You must not delete, remove, transfer, reset, or reinstall an eSIM unless the applicable instructions or HeyGlobel support specifically confirms that doing so is safe.
An eSIM that has been deleted from a device may not be recoverable or installable again.
You should install an eSIM while connected to a stable internet connection and should retain access to the installation instructions until activation is confirmed.
HeyGlobel is not responsible for loss of service caused by incorrect installation, accidental deletion, device reset, unsupported transfer, device replacement, operating-system modification, carrier lock, or other customer-controlled action.
12. Activation and Validity
Each package has its own activation event, validity period, data allowance, destination coverage, and provider conditions.
Validity may begin at purchase, issuance, installation, first connection to a supported network, first data session, or another event described in the package information.
You must review the package details before purchase and should not install an eSIM earlier than recommended.
Once validity begins, it generally cannot be paused, restarted, transferred, extended, or delayed unless the package expressly supports that feature.
Time-zone differences, provider processing times, and delayed usage synchronisation may affect the dates or times displayed in the application or website.
13. Data Allowance and Usage
Each package includes the data allowance displayed at checkout, such as 1 GB, 3 GB, 5 GB, 10 GB, or another stated amount.
Usage is measured by the underlying network or eSIM provider. Provider usage records are authoritative where there is a reasonable difference between device estimates and provider records.
Usage information may not update instantly and may be delayed because of network reporting, roaming reconciliation, provider synchronisation, or temporary technical issues.
Data may be consumed by background applications, system updates, cloud backups, photo synchronisation, streaming, hotspot use, automatic downloads, messaging applications, maps, roaming services, or other device functions.
You are responsible for monitoring usage and configuring background data, updates, backups, hotspot access, and application permissions as necessary.

16. Network Coverage and Speed
HeyGlobel relies on third-party mobile operators and roaming networks. Coverage, signal strength, technology, latency, and speed depend on the local operator and conditions at your location.
Service may be affected by buildings, geography, tunnels, remote areas, network congestion, weather, maintenance, outages, device capability, frequency-band support, government restrictions, provider policies, or fair-usage controls.
HeyGlobel does not guarantee continuous service, maximum speed, 5G access, indoor coverage, hotspot capability, low latency, or availability in every part of a destination.
Where multiple partner networks are available, your device may select a network automatically or you may need to select a network manually according to the supplied instructions.
17. Data-Only Services, Calls, and SMS
Most HeyGlobel packages are data-only unless the package description expressly states that traditional mobile voice or SMS services are included.
Data-only packages do not provide a traditional telephone number for standard calls or SMS unless expressly stated.
Internet-based communication applications such as WhatsApp, FaceTime, Telegram, Messenger, Zoom, and similar services may operate through mobile data, subject to the application provider’s terms and destination-country restrictions.
HeyGlobel does not guarantee that any particular VoIP, messaging, calling, video, social-media, or internet service will work in every country or on every network.
